Description of banner:
It is a 4-stripes banner divided by alternating stripes of yellow and green. The bannerhead is divided per fess. Above in a yellow field is a black demi lion issuant armed and tongued red. Below in a green field is a golden (=yellow), statant lion, crowned, armed and tongued red.
Source: §2(2) of Hauptsatzung of the municipality of Nörvenich version version 3 March 2008. According to source there is only a banner.
Meaning:
According to source the arms are based upon a seal of the dukes of Jülich-Berg, dated 1556. The upper demi lion is symbolizing the dukes of Jülich, the origin of the statnt lion is ambiguous.
Source: Stadler 1972, p.74
Klaus-Michael Schneider, 13 Nov 2011
Banner and coat of arms were approved by minister of interior of Northrhine-Westphalia on 26 June 1969.
